服务级别协议(SLA)与运行水平协议(OLA):

服务级别管理和服务级别协议在国内已被广泛接受并成用。本文试图讨论服务级别协议(SLA)和运行水平协议(OLA)的异同。
1. SLA

a.定义

服务级别协议,是 IT 服务提供方和客户之间就服务提供中关键的服务目标及双方的责任等有关细节问题而签订的协议。既然名为协议,通常就是用法律术语完成,其内容包含所提供服务的范围和质量。

b.构成

一份典型的 SLA 通常应定义以下 4 方面活动。

(1).衡量各项动态指标满足 SLA 的定义;

(2).检査各项被衡量的指标,并进行问题诊断和根源分析;

(3).采取适当的行动解决问题;

(4).为满足 SLA 而持续维护及改进服务行为。

除了服务活动的定义外,定义淸晰、简明、一致性的数据点也是签定 SLA 双方避免风险,确保协议执行的必要条件。对于每一条服务级别的定义通常都包括以下数据点。

(1).分类定义:在 ITIL 中成为服务目录。指一个需要被衡量、报告和持续提供的关键业务流程或功能。

(2).服务时间:需要遵循 SLA 的时间。应清楚地描述 SLA 执行的日期和时间及特殊的时间约定。

(3).服务责任:对服务需求详细说明的条款。

(4).服务级别指标:对服务供应方工作作的考核方法,通常以百分比表达。

(5).计量公式:描述衡呈服务的数学公式。

(6).测量间隔 / 报告周期:判断 SLA 足否被满足的测量周期。

(7).数据源:描述数据的类型及来源,如何保存,何人负责。

(8).沟通:规定在服务供应方打破 SLA 时,应在多长时间内通知何人。这包括在打破 SLA 时的升级行为和管理。

除了上述技术性的描述外,作为条款性文件,SLA 还应包含例外情况、奖惩措施及计算方法。下而我们以一个 SLA 样例说明 SLA 的构成。

c.案例

我们以 A 作为服务接受方,B 作为服务提供方。A 公司的关键业务为 XYZ 。在该例中我们仅定义一项服务级别。我们将简化法律条款性的部分,仅以数据点的描述为主。

服务级别协议

甲方:A

乙方:B

本协议覆盖 XYZ 服务的供成与支持,(简述服务内容)。

本协议有效期为 12 个月,从_年_月_日到_年_月_日。本协议将被每年审核,变更部分必须记录于附件中的表格由双方签宁确认。

服务级别定义:XYZ 应用的端到端响应时间

有效时间:每天 24 小时,从周日到周六,不包拈用户定义的国定假期。

服务级别指标:响应错误小于总连接数的 1%。

响应时间:小于等于 5 秒。

沟通:

(1).服务分联系方式:support.xxxx.com 或 800-XXX

(2).响应时间:乙方承诺在接到报告后 5 分钟内回拨ill话给客户

(3).升级行为:30分钟内违背 SLA,通知至乙方项目经埋;4 小时内 SLA 失败并未能找到恢复方法,通知至甲乙双方区域经理。

(4).升级管理:向甲乙双方项 B 经理提供 SLA 失败的月报。向甲乙双方区域经埋提供 SLA 失畋的季报。

双方责任约定:与 XYZ 应用相关的服务器由甲方拥有,并位于甲方数据中心,甲方应向乙方提供必要的访问系统的权限。乙方保证遵守甲方的安全规则。

计算公式:响应时间 <= 5 秒。所谓响应时间指从发出初始査询到用户屏幕上显示出所有字符。

测量间隔和报告周期:测量轮询间隔为 1 分钟。报告周期为周报(累积数据)。

数据源:测量指标将由 XX 自动化工具完成。内容包括测量点响应时间值及包含日期和时间的时间戳信息。

例外情况及奖惩措施:(略)

2.OLA

a.定义
操作级别协议,是 IT 服务提供方和组织内部 IT 部门就某个具体服务项目的提供而达成的协议。属于完成服务级别协议所需的支撑性协议。
b.构成
OLA 的结构与 SLA 类似,也包括活动和数据点。与 SLA 相同的是同样需要描述范围、时间、目标。但在数据点的表述方面则要丰富的多,一方面由于操作级别协议更加面向技术,更为突出的是操作级别协议中详细描述了提供服务的 IT 部门在整个运维管理活动中的角色和职责。如果服务供应方己按照 ITIL 最佳实践来组织自己的 IT 运维活动的话,那么 OLA 中将涉及 Service Operation 和 Service Transition 中的大部分流程。下面我们以 SLA 样例中的同样场景来举一个 OLA 的例子。
c.案例
服务供应方 B 的下属部门 C 负责数据库维护。
操作级别协议 
甲方:B 
乙方:C
本协议覆盖支撑 XYZ 服务的数据库服务的供应与支持,(简述服务目标)。
本协议有效期为 12 个月,从_年_月_日到_年_月_日。本协议将被每年审核,变更部分必须记录于附件中的表格由双方签字确认。
服务描述:对 XYZ 应用中典型交易场景的数据库响应时间
有效时间:每天 24 小时,每周 7 天
服务目标:C 方提供 B 方数据库维护服务,每周五下午 4 点由 C 提供给 B 部门经埋本周的服务报访以供审核。
沟通:
(1).C 方联系方式:分机号 XXX,值班手机号 13XXXXXX
(2).在服务台及事件管理流程中的响应时间和职责:C 方值班人员在接到 B 方故障申告后10分钟内,将事件转发到相应的技水工程师负责处理,并回应 B 方。
(3).在问题管理流程中的响应时间和职责:(略)
(4).在变更管理的职责:(略)
(5).在发布管理流程中的职责:(略)
(6).在配制管理流程中的职责:(略)
(7).在信息安全管理中的职责:(略)
(8).在可用性管理中的职责:(略)
(9).在服务可持续性管埋中的职责:(略)
(10).在容量管理中的职责:(略)
(11).在服务级别管理中的职责:在 SLA 中辅助定义合适的目标,关心数据库领域的 SLA 组件。

3. SLA 和 OLA 的区别
总结以下三点区别:

a.定义方面

SLA 面向外部客户,OLA 面向 IT 服务供应者内部。
b.服务目标方面
SLA 的主体是业务主体,它可能是业务应用,关键流程及应用场景,也可以是公司层面,部门层面的和个人层面的;OLA 的主体是资源主体,它可以网络、数据库、打印机、某个进程或特定链路。
c.内容方面
SLA 强调可用性、可靠性及质量指标,以指标性内容为主;OLA 在强调指标性内容的同时还强调保障这种指标的活动,只有在规范化的流程活动下,才可以更有力地实现服务改进计划。
 

li {list-style-type:decimal;}.wiz-editor-body ol.wiz-list-level2 > li {list-style-type:lower-latin;}.wiz-editor-body ol.wiz-list-level3 > li {list-style-type:lower-roman;}.wiz-editor-body blockquote {padding: 0 12px;}.wiz-editor-body blockquote > :first-child {margin-top:0;}.wiz-editor-body blockquote > :last-child {margin-bottom:0;}.wiz-editor-body img {border:0;max-width:100%;height:auto !important;margin:2px 0;}.wiz-editor-body table {border-collapse:collapse;border:1px solid #bbbbbb;}.wiz-editor-body td,.wiz-editor-body th {padding:4px 8px;border-collapse:collapse;border:1px solid #bbbbbb;min-height:28px;word-break:break-word;box-sizing: border-box;}.wiz-hide {display:none !important;}
-->

服务级别协议(SLA)与运行水平协议(OLA)的更多相关文章

  1. LoadRunner服务水平协议SLA

    服务水平协议 (或称 SLA)是以插入的事务为设置对象来为负载测试场景定义的具体目标. Analysis 将这些目标与 LoadRunner在运行过程中收集和存储的性能相关数据进行比较,然后确定目标的 ...

  2. Service-Level Agreement (服务水平协议)

    Service-Level Agreement (服务水平协议) SLA是为负载测试场景定义的具体目标.例如,评测脚本中任意数量事务的平均响应时间,可以定义具体的目标或阈值.测试运行结束之后,Load ...

  3. BGP - 不同 AS 间运行的协议

    在之前介绍的网络场景中,ERGRP,OPSF,RIP 等都是运行在单独一个 AS(自治系统之间).这些协议统称为 IGP - 内部网关协议 ,目的主要是为自治系统内发现邻居和计算路由,从而找到合适的路 ...

  4. Dubbo服务 上传文件解决方案以及Hessian协议

    ​ 协议支持 Dubbo支持多种协议,如下所示: Dubbo协议 Hessian协议 HTTP协议 RMI协议 WebService协议 Thrift协议 Memcached协议 Redis协议 在通 ...

  5. netty系列之:一口多用,使用同一端口运行不同协议

    目录 简介 SocksPortUnificationServerHandler 自定义PortUnificationServerHandler 总结 简介 在之前的文章中,我们介绍了在同一个netty ...

  6. Azure SQL 数据库新服务级别现已正式发布

    T.K.Ranga Rengarajan   2014 年 9 月 10 日上午 11:00 我们很高兴地宣布,新的 SQL 数据库服务级被基本.标准和高级级别现已正式发布.这些服务级别中含有内置且可 ...

  7. Azure SQL 数据库:新服务级别问答

    ShawnBice   2014 年 5 月 1 日上午 11:10 本月初,我们庆祝了SQL Server 2014 的推出,并宣布正式发布分析平台系统,同时分享了智能系统服务预览版.Quentin ...

  8. 基于SSL协议的双向认证 - SSL协议 [1]

    1  概要说明 在互联网通信方式中,目前用的最广泛的是HTTPS配合SSL和数字证书来保证传输和认证安全了. 2  详细介绍 2.1    HTTPS HTTPS全称:Hypertext Transf ...

  9. 在网络7层协议中,如果想使用UDP协议达到TCP协议的效果,可以在哪层做文章?(QQ 为什么采用 UDP 协议,而不采用 TCP 协议实现?)

    为了解决这题,可以具体看看下面这个讨论. 解灵运工程师 185 人赞同 某次架构师大会上那个58同城做即时通信的人说:原因是因为当时没有epoll这种可以支持成千上万tcp并发连接的技术,所以他们使用 ...

随机推荐

  1. LR 解压缩函数(wgzMemDecompressBuffer)失败 Code=-5

    用LR做压力测试的时候有时会报错 “解压缩函数(wgzMemDecompressBuffer)失败 返回Code=-5”. Google了一把,也没有解决掉. 因为有些脚本运行时没有问题,感觉可能和请 ...

  2. HDU 3986

    http://acm.hdu.edu.cn/showproblem.php?pid=3986 从开始的最短路里依次删一条边,求新的最短路,求最长的最短路 删边操作要标记节点以及节点对应的边 #incl ...

  3. ionic2中跨页面回传值

    1.在跳转到新页面时传入一个contactsCallback的参数,在该参数的函数定义中做出一个承诺. 注意:最开始我本来是采用如下图方式的,但是很不幸,出现了问题,问题所在就是关于这个this的作用 ...

  4. Zabbix监控TCP status

    监控原理 ss -ant | awk 'NR>1 {++s[$1]} END {for(k in s) print k,s[k]}' LAST-ACK 5ESTAB 348FIN-WAIT-1 ...

  5. zepto 自定义build

    为啥要自定义build? 一般来说我们都会直接在官网下,但它只包含默认几个的模块,对于移动开发,这些模块有些是需要的,有些则可以不用.所以我们可以根据自己的需要来定制. 下图为zepto包含的模块,其 ...

  6. I.MX6 Manufacturing Tool V2 (MFGTool2) ucl2.xml hacking

    <!-- * Copyright (C) 2010-2013, Freescale Semiconductor, Inc. All Rights Reserved. * The CFG elem ...

  7. ZetCode PyQt4 tutorial basic painting

    #!/usr/bin/python # -*- coding: utf-8 -*- """ ZetCode PyQt4 tutorial In this example, ...

  8. p/Invoke工具

    开源的工具 下面这个链接来下载这个工具: http://download.microsoft.com/download/f/2/7/f279e71e-efb0-4155-873d-5554a06085 ...

  9. 使用ndk-stack来查找崩溃

    logcat报错 Fatal signal 6 (SIGABRT) at 0x000025c9 (code=-6), thread 9703 (Thread-1277) 都是一些寄存器以及函数地址,真 ...

  10. FastAdmin 环境变量 env 配置

    FastAdmin 环境变量 env 配置 目前 FastAdmin 支持环境变量 env 配置. 目前支持以下环境变量 app.debug app.trace database.type datab ...